I'm just going to assume that you can hold the tetra better than the arcade version?
Yes. The pneumatic cylinder keeps it closed. You can't pull it out of the claw actually.

Quote:
Originally Posted by chantilly_team
How do you manage your center of gravity? What if some bot hits you?
Most of the time tetras are contained on the base. Also when there are tetras in the air there are usually one or two or three 8 lb tetras on the base. They are only in the air near the goal. Also in case anyone wanted to do some scouting heres the full spec sheet:

2 front omni wheels and 2 back 8" back wheels (not omni wheels)
Max speed 9fps
Able to place the 7th tetra on the center goal.
Can carry 2 tetras in the claw and a stack of 4 on the base
Can load 4 tetras from the manual and deploy them on a nearby goal in 45 secs.
Autonomous Mode-Able to stack the tetra given to each alliance at the beginning of the match.
